B2B Lead Generation: A Practical Model Without Empty Leads — The Short Answer

Effective B2B lead generation connects five links: a defined ideal customer, a documented problem, a relevant offer, a clear qualification and fast follow-up from sales. So don't just measure the number of leads. Measure how many sales acceptances turn into real opportunities and end up in business.

Start with a common lead definition

Marketing and sales must agree on which companies are relevant, which problem they should have, and which signals make a contact sales-ready. Without that agreement, marketing can celebrate volume while sales experience noise.

Write both positive and negative criteria. Industry, size, and role can be helpful, but the situation often matters more: Does the company have an active project, a known problem, or a time frame? A lead can be relevant without being ready today.

Match the content to the decision

Early in the process, the customer seeks explanations and options. Guides, checklists and comparisons work here. Later, the customer needs process, scope, pricing logic and evidence. One generic e-book offer cannot cover the entire journey.

Give the reader an honest next step. A calculator, an audit or a brief clarification can be stronger than "book a demo" if the customer does not yet know what the solution requires.

Qualify without ruining the conversion

Only ask for information that changes the next action. Company, role, needs and time frame may be relevant. A long table of data, no user can explain the purpose of, creates friction and a worse first impression.

Explain what happens after the form, when the customer hears from you and how the information is used. This increases security and makes it easier for serious buyers to choose you.

Connect marketing data with sales reality

Record the source, campaign and content, but also add the sale's assessment: accepted, not relevant, premature or lost for a specific reason. It is this feedback that improves targeting and messaging.

Agree on a response time. A high-intent lead loses value if the follow-up comes late or without context. The person in charge must be able to see what the contact asked for and what content brought them in.

A concrete action plan

  1. 1. Define target company, buyer role and buy signal.
  2. 2. Choose one offer for a specific decision-making phase.
  3. 3. Build a landing page with clear value and alignment of expectations.
  4. 4. Agree qualification, ownership and response time with sales.
  5. 5. Measure accepted leads, opportunities and sales — not just forms.

Typical mistakes to avoid

  • Buying lists and contacting recipients without a legal basis.
  • To hide price, process and next step behind unclear wording.
  • To send all leads directly to sales without prioritization.
  • Optimizing for the cheapest lead rather than the highest relevance.

Frequently asked questions

What is a B2B lead?

A person or company that has shown relevant interest and can fit the company's customer profile. The precise definition should be agreed between marketing and sales.

Which channels work for B2B leads?

It depends on the demand and the target group. Search, professional content, LinkedIn, partnerships, events and email can all play a role, but they should be connected to the same offer and measurement.

Can you send cold B2B emails?

Danish regulations on electronic marketing are strict and depend on the form of contact, purpose and basis. Use the current guidelines of the Consumer Ombudsman and the Danish Data Protection Authority, and get legal advice if in doubt.

How is lead quality measured?

Track how many leads sales accepts, how many turn into opportunities, the expected value and the most frequent rejection reasons. Cheap leads are not necessarily good leads.
